As you may or may not already know my daughter Wendy was diagnosed with Triple Negative Stage 2 breast cancer on March 19th, the day after her 36th birthday. TNBC is an aggressive form of cancer that tends to grow and spread more quickly than other types of breast cancer. Wendy has been receiving weekly chemo treatments since April. Next will be surgery followed by radiation treatments. To make matters more complicated Wendy also has epilepsy, and has had 6-7 seizures since beginning chemotherapy. Because of the seizures she cannot drive herself the 40 miles each week to her treatment center making her completely dependent on the kindness of friends and family for all her transprotation needs. Living in rural Pennsylvania - public transportation isn't an option.

Since getting her diagnosis Wendy has tried to continue working but due to the fatigue of the chemo and the transportation issues, her hours have dwindled down to about 10-12 per week. Insurance is covering her health care costs so far, thank goodness, but meeting her monthly living expense has become increasing difficult for her.
